What is Eugene Butler known for?

Eugene Butler is known for acting in films such as 'War Babies' (1932) as Sergeant Quirt, 'Glad Rags to Riches' (1933) as Nightclub Owner, and 'The Pie-Covered Wagon' (1932) as Gene.

What genres does Eugene Butler's filmography span?

Eugene Butler's filmography spans the comedy genre.

What era or decades does Eugene Butler's work cover?

Eugene Butler's work covers the early 1930s, specifically from 1932 to 1933, with the most-active decade being the 1930s.

How many films are in Eugene Butler's filmography?

Eugene Butler has a total of 3 films listed in his filmography.
